The Global Sleep App Market is projected to expand significantly, rising from a valuation of USD 2.88 Billion in 2025 to reach USD 4.26 Billion by 2031, reflecting a compound annual growth rate of 6.74%. These digital solutions are engineered to track sleep patterns, interpret physiological metrics, and provide therapeutic interventions, such as guided meditation and ambient soundscapes, to enhance rest quality. This market expansion is largely fueled by the increasing incidence of sleep-related conditions like insomnia and sleep apnea, alongside a broader consumer trend prioritizing mental health and holistic wellness. Furthermore, the widespread availability of smartphones and wearable technology has democratized access to these tools, enabling broad adoption across various demographic groups.

Despite this growth, the industry faces notable hurdles regarding the precision of consumer-grade tracking devices and the protection of sensitive user data, issues that can trigger user anxiety or even orthosomnia. However, the connection between sleep quality and overall well-being remains a powerful motivator for adoption; data from the National Sleep Foundation in 2025 indicates that 88% of adults who are satisfied with their sleep report flourishing in their daily lives. This statistic underscores the essential role of restorative sleep, bolstering the argument for effective digital management solutions and reinforcing the enduring value of sleep technology.
Market Driver
Rising global levels of stress and anxiety act as a major engine for the sleep app industry, prompting users to seek mental health tools to manage states of hyperarousal. This demand has pushed applications to evolve beyond basic tracking, now incorporating therapeutic elements like cognitive behavioral therapy and calming soundscapes intended to disrupt stress loops. The urgency of this need is highlighted by the American Academy of Sleep Medicine, which reported in May 2025 that nearly 74% of Americans experienced sleep disruption specifically attributed to stress. As a result, developers are positioning these platforms as vital psychological regulation aids, targeting anxiety-driven insomnia that often resists sustainable treatment through traditional medication alone.
The sector is also being driven by the integration of sleep technology into corporate wellness strategies, shifting these tools from personal conveniences to critical business assets. Enterprises are increasingly adopting digital sleep solutions within employee benefit packages to counter the productivity drains caused by burnout and fatigue. The financial imperative for this shift is supported by ResMed data from February 2025, which reveals that 71% of global employees have missed work at least once due to poor sleep. This correlation between rest and workforce reliability is further emphasized by the National Council on Aging, which noted in July 2025 that approximately one in three adults fails to get adequate rest, defining a vast market for these digital interventions.
Market Challenge
A primary obstacle facing the Global Sleep App Market involves the clinical reliability of consumer-level trackers and the associated risks regarding data privacy. The industry is heavily dependent on user confidence, yet the collection of intimate biometric sleep data makes it highly susceptible to skepticism. If applications cannot deliver consistent physiological monitoring or fail to secure sensitive health details, a significant trust gap emerges. This issue is exacerbated by orthosomnia, a condition where the stress of monitoring performance metrics actually worsens sleep quality, leading users to discard these platforms because they become a source of anxiety rather than relief.
This loss of trust presents a direct barrier to the market's entry into the professional healthcare space, which represents a key avenue for sustained growth. Medical practitioners are reluctant to incorporate these consumer tools into clinical practice without strict assurances regarding accuracy and data security. In 2025, the American Medical Association reported that 87% of physicians identified data privacy guarantees as a primary requirement for adopting AI-driven health tools. This creates a critical bottleneck; without the backing of the medical community due to validity and privacy concerns, sleep apps face difficulties in evolving from wellness gadgets into verified clinical solutions, thereby restricting their potential market reach.
Market Trends
The market is currently witnessing a transition toward smart rings and the integration of discreet wearable ecosystems, as consumers increasingly prefer unobtrusive designs over bulky smartwatches for sleep tracking. This movement caters to a desire for "invisible" monitoring that does not interfere with comfort, utilizing advanced sensors to provide detailed recovery analysis without the physical intrusion of conventional devices. According to a December 2024 report by Athletech News on Oura's annual review, the global mean Sleep Score among members was 77.0, indicating strong and continued reliance on these subtle devices for managing rest. This shift in hardware compels app developers to refine their interfaces for passive data collection, emphasizing long-term trends over immediate interaction.
Concurrently, consumer sleep applications are evolving into remote diagnostic screening tools, moving beyond simple wellness tracking to become medical-grade adjuncts. Developers are increasingly embedding clinical algorithms designed to identify disorders such as sleep apnea, establishing their apps as vital elements in remote patient monitoring systems. This trend is exemplified by the Wifi Hifi Magazine coverage in January 2025 regarding the Withings Omnia, a health screening mirror unveiled at CES that integrates connected app data to track over 60 vital parameters, including apnea detection. This advancement into medicalization enables sleep apps to connect home wellness with clinical diagnosis, extending their relevance into professional healthcare infrastructure.
